## -*- python -*-
import Action
import Object
import Params
import Task
import os, sys
sys.path.insert(0, os.getcwd()) # to work with uninstalled pybindgen
from pybindgen import (ReturnValue, Parameter, Module, Function, FileCodeSink)
def _pybindgen_action(task):
target, = task.m_outputs
out_file = file(target.bldpath(task.m_env), "w")
task.function(out_file)
out_file.close()
class PyBindGen(Object.genobj):
def __init__(self, env=None):
Object.genobj.__init__(self, 'other')
self.install_var = 0
self.env = env
if not self.env:
self.env = Params.g_build.m_allenvs['default'].copy()
self.function = None
self.target = None
self.prio = 5
def apply(self):
function = self.function
task = self.create_task('pybindgen', self.env, self.prio)
task.function = self.function
target = self.path.find_build(self.target)
task.set_outputs([target])
task.set_inputs([self.path.find_source('wscript')])
def install(self):
pass
def my_module_gen(out_file):
print >> out_file, "#include <Python.h>"
print >> out_file, "#include \"foo.h\""
mod = Module('foo')
mod.add_function(Function(ReturnValue('int'), 'print_something',
[Parameter('const char*', 'message')]))
mod.add_function(Function(ReturnValue('int'), 'print_something_else',
[Parameter('const char*', 'message2')]))
mod.generate(FileCodeSink(out_file))
def build(bld):
Object.register('pybindgen', PyBindGen)
Action.Action('pybindgen', func=_pybindgen_action, color='BLUE')
bindgen = bld.create_obj('pybindgen')
bindgen.target = 'foomodule.cc'
bindgen.function = my_module_gen
obj = bld.create_obj('cpp', 'shlib', 'pyext')
obj.source = [
'foo.cc',
'foomodule.cc'
]
obj.target = 'foo'
obj.post()
